grief card 13
--- art and prompt by Caito Stewart, Falling Apart
there was a breach: a hernia,
the peritoneum sac a
-gape, hole in the two months old bag
of inconsolable and hag
-gard flesh, what was left when fight, flight,
and freeze failed to ease the pain, light
-ening me a fragment. I learned
to cauterize the crave and yearn
-ings, that ash quenches thirst and flame.
being emptied and overcome came
the pent open, the want of want,
one-and-only-begotten one.
